5 Things to do before getting a mortgage

1. Determine what you can afford

The amount of house you can afford is based on how much you can borrow from a lender and your available down payment. Several factors are calculated in, such as: annual income, debt, down payment, etc. Use this Affordability Calculator to find out what you can afford.

2. Find out your credit score

Get all three of your credit reports and all three of your FICO scores. The scores you buy need to come directly from the FICO website. It’s best to clear up any credit problems before you apply for a mortgage. Get your FREE credit reports from AnnualCreditReport.com. More information on Credit Reports.

3. Compare Lenders

When you begin looking for a mortgage you will encounter two types of lenders; mortgage brokers and direct lenders. A direct lender has the money to lend you and a mortgage broker acts as a middleman by going out and finding direct lenders who can give you the best deal. Determine the type of Mortgage that is right for you.

4. Gather the necessary paperwork

You will need paperwork verifying your income and assets, at least one month’s worth of pay stubs, copies of the last two years of federal tax returns, W-2s, checking and savings account documentation and a complete accounting of all debts and credit cards.

5. Get Pre-Qualified

A pre-qualification letter from a lender is just an estimate about how much you may be able to borrow based upon a limited amount of information. Instead of being pre-qualified, work with a lender to be pre-approved for a mortgage based on your actual financial standing before you start to shop for homes. Being pre-approved can streamline your shopping experience and improve your negotiations with sellers.
